Carragean Alternatives Market Forecast and CAGR
Carragean alternatives are emulsifier, thickener, and preservative used for thickening, emulsifying, and preserving foods and beverages.
Growing demand for gelling agents and thickeners from the food and beverage, pharmaceutical, cosmetics and personal care industries is expected to drive the carragean alternatives market, especially in Asia Pacific's emerging economies.
Thickening agents, gelling agents, film-formers, texturizing agents, and stabilizing agents are used in a variety of food industry, like bakery and confectionery, dairy and meat products, dressings, sauces and beverages.
Furthermore, these days majority of customers favor organic and nutritious foods. The rise in demand for carrageenan alternatives is due to a growing preference for products made with natural and healthy ingredients.
Why Carragean Alternatives and Not Carragean?
Carrageenan is a natural food additive used as a gelling agent and to enhance mouthfeel in commercially processed foods. But various cases of side effect associated with carrageenan has been reported since 1960.
Some evidence suggests that carragean triggers gastrointestinal ulceration, inflammation and that it harms the digestive system
Consumers from all around the globe specifically the developed nations like the US and Europe have petitioned for carragean containing items to be labelled with a notice or to be withdrawn altogether. Due to which organizations are taking prominent steps.
For instance-2016, carragean was voted out to be removed by the National Organic Standards Board from their approved list. Ensuring that foods containing carragean cannot be classified as "USDA organic."
Moreover, the rising awareness regarding the negative health impacts of the consumption of carragean is indirectly catering to the growth of carragean alternatives.
What are the Most Healthy and Easily Available Carragean Alternatives?
Agar powder, also known as agar powder or just agar, is a form of agar. It's a seaweed extract with gelling properties, similar to carrageenan, thanks to its high soluble fiber content.
Carrageenan is made from the same form of seaweed that is used to make agar agar. Another significant similarity is that agar agar powder is derived from a herb, making it an excellent vegan gelling agent. Therefore its demand by the vegan population is growing exponentially.
Gelatin an animal-derived gelling agent is a very common carragean alternative as the textures of gelatin and carrageenan are remarkably similar, also gelatin is easily available in supermarkets and retail shops making it an ideal substitute.

Europe Carragean Alternatives Market Outlook
Europe is projected to be a huge opportunity for carragean alternatives, as unflavored gelatin can be sold and found in most European grocery stores and is relatively inexpensive. It's a good carrageenan substitute just based on availability, as carrageenan isn't always easy to come by in the region.
Asia Pacific Carragean Alternatives Market Outlook
The Asia Pacific is projected to be a large market as agar agar a common carragean alternatives is most commonly used in Asia, and it is the ingredient that gives Asian jelly candies their distinct texture.
These candies are common in many Asian countries, and they have a texture similar to gelatin-based desserts in the west, but without temperature sensitivity.
